Myanmar - Research and development expenditure
Research and development expenditure (% of GDP)
Research and development expenditure (% of GDP) in Myanmar was 0.031 as of 2017. Its highest value over the past 20 years was 0.162 in 2002, while its lowest value was 0.031 in 2017.
Definition: Gross domestic expenditures on research and development (R&D), expressed as a percent of GDP. They include both capital and current expenditures in the four main sectors: Business enterprise, Government, Higher education and Private non-profit. R&D covers basic research, applied research, and experimental development.
